When creating a ZIP file using tools like 7-Zip or WinRAR, use the or "Fast" option. Manga pages are already compressed images (JPEG/PNG). Trying to compress them further inside a ZIP file will not save noticeable disk space, but it will make your reading app load the pages much slower. Manga readers sort files alphanumerically. If your files are named 1.jpg through 10.jpg , the reader might display page 10 immediately after page 1. Always use leading zeros: Incorrect: page1.jpg , page2.jpg ... page10.jpg Correct: page_001.jpg , page_002.jpg ... page_010.jpg 2.
